VIDEOPLAYERAUDIOVOLUME
Sets the volume when playing a video. The volume parameter can be any number between 0 and
100.
AUDIOPLAYERAUDIOOUTPUT
Sets the audio output when playing an audio file.
• 0: Outputs analog audio.
• 1: Outputs USB audio.
• 2: Outputs SPDIF audio in stereo PCM.
• 3: Outputs SPDIF audio in raw AC3.
• 4: Outputs analog audio with SPDIF mirroring raw AC3.
AUDIOPLAYERAUDIOSTEREOMAPPING
Sets the analog output when playing an audio file. Use this parameter if the
AUDIOPLAYERAUDIOOUTPUT parameter is set to 0 – Analog audio.
• 0: Maps stereo audio to Audio 3.
• 1: Maps stereo audio to Audio 2.
• 2: Maps stereo audio to Audio 1.
AUDIOPLAYERAUDIOVOLUME
Sets the volume level when playing an audio file. The volume parameter can be any number
between 0 and 100.
